A lesson from the White Queen

Last we left off with Exceptional X-Men, Kate saw Emma Frost taking control of the young mutants with her mind-control powers. Kate, who didn’t want to be back in this X-Men life, couldn’t allow her to to put these back in the same situations Kate was put in when she was a young mutant. Of course, times are different now but the same in some instances like mutants being in danger from the human population. These young mutants need to learn how to control their powers and how to use them, says Emma Frost. Together they will team the young mutants how to handle their powers, grow their powers, and use their powers.

I loved seeing Emma and Kate work together for the wellbeing of these highschool mutants. Of course, their lives are in danger every day just because of who they are, but them not being able to control their powers puts out a different type of danger into the world. I have to say, the new mutants are interesting. Their powers, their personalities, I really look forward to seeing where Exceptional X-Men goes with Trista, Alex, and Thao.

The Writing

I found Exceptional X-Men #3 to be a really fun read all around. With Kate and Emma working together for the younger generation of mutants was entertaining with their clashing personalities. I think Eve L. Ewing did a great job at showing the tension between the two seasoned mutants, but still showed mutual respect to each other. I can’t wait to see where Ewing takes these two powerhouses of mutants.

The Art

The artists really captured the beauty and terror of Emma Frost’s powers throughout Exceptional X-Men #3. From her diamond skin, to her hallucinations she can make others see, it was really great to see it all showcased in such a real way. I think the artists really made you feel the X-Men energy in each panel, while making this more specific of a story for Kate Pryde and Emma Frost. Hats off to the artists!

9.1 out of 10
